Surge is a young mutant with electricity-based powers, and presently requires gauntlet-like regulators to fully control her powers. Considered to be one of the natural leaders of the younger mutants, she now resides at the Jean Grey School for Higher Learning.
 
[[Noriko Ashida (Earth-616)]] (芦田 則子 Ashida Noriko) was born in Tokyo, Japan, where her family Seiji (father0, Suki (mother) and Keitaro (little brother) still live. (New X-Men Vol 2 #7 (January, 2005)).
 
She was close to her brother, Keitaro (芦田 景太郎 Ashida Keitarō), but she ran away from home when she was thirteen-years-old after her powers manifested; she claimed that her father "doesn't believe in mutants." How she came to the United States of America is unknown, but she was living homeless on the streets of New York City when, four years later, she went up to the Xavier Institute gates - only to be turned away by student Julian Keller (Hellion) for being homeless. Later, she had a serious power discharge harming a Grindstone Cafe waitress in the process.
 
Led by Elixir, he gathered the group to search for her that night. They saw her buying drugs which they thought was causing the problems with her powers. Sofia blew them away, but it turned out that without the drugs, her powers were out of control. With Laurie's pheromone emotion-manipulating powers, they subdued her and took her home.
 
Beast then designed special metallic gauntlets that could regulate and control her ability to absorb ambient electrical energy preventing further overloads.
 
* Surge was created by Nunzio DeFilippis, Christina Weir and Keron Grant and first appeared in New Mutants Vol.2 issue 8 (2004).
* She has appeared in 1036 issues making her one of the most active of all the Japanese Comic Book Characters.
 
She is recruited into the X-Men to be trained as a junior team of X-Men in New X-Men, vol. 2 #23 (2006)
